You guys are joking right?! there is no "chinese alphabet" there is only pinyin (which is the romanised version (i.e. using the Englsh alphabet as a template) of how to pronounce characters). If you wanna learn Chinese well you have to LET GO of your old habbits, accept there is NO alphabet system and you MUST recite all characters you see. When you see a new character you may be able to guess how to pronounce it (i.e. some characters that look the same SOMETIMES have the same pronunciation) but you will STILL HAVE TO clarify with a good 'ol dictionary! TONES are important!!!!!!!!

汉语拼音字母表 the alphabet list of Chinese spelling 声母表Shengmu list b p m f d t n l g k h j q x zh ch sh r z c s y w 韵母表Yunmu list a o e i u ü ai ei ui ao ou iu ie üe er an en in un ang eng ing ong
